Professional Background
Bertrand Pouget is a seasoned professional with extensive experience in entrepreneurship support and mentorship. Currently serving as the Director of Programs at Réseau Mentorat France, he has dedicated his career to nurturing and empowering aspiring entrepreneurs. With a comprehensive understanding of the entrepreneurial landscape, Bertrand has consistently ensured that entrepreneurs receive the guidance and resources they need to thrive.
Before his current role, Bertrand held a similar position at Moovjee, where he was also the Director of Programs. His contributions to both organizations have been pivotal in shaping the programs designed to support young entrepreneurs and drive innovation in France. His expertise in the field has established him as a go-to resource for knowledge-sharing and capacity-building activities aimed at enhancing entrepreneurial strategies.
In the earlier stages of his career, Bertrand served as the Responsible for Supporting Entrepreneurs at Réseau Mentorat France and Moovjee. In these capacities, he showcased his ability to coordinate initiatives that fostered the growth and development of budding entrepreneurs. Drawn to the education sector, he previously worked as a Project Manager focused on entrepreneurship at AGEFA PME, where he played a crucial role in promoting the integration of entrepreneurship education into various programs.
Bertrand’s career path also includes significant contributions as the Regional Coordinator at Entreprendre Pour Apprendre Ile de France, where he effectively worked to facilitate entrepreneurial education and mentorship among students. His well-rounded experience in various educational roles reflects his commitment to entrepreneurial learning and development.
His early career experiences include being a Marketing Intern at Coriolis and a Supervisor at Collège Saint-Jean de Passy, where he honed his organizational skills and engaged with diverse groups. Education and Achievements
Bertrand Pouget boasts an impressive academic background rooted in both history and entrepreneurship. He began his higher education journey at the Institut catholique de Paris, where he studied for a DEUG in History-Geography, laying the groundwork for his analytical and research skills which would prove invaluable throughout his career.
He further pursued his education at Université Paris-Sorbonne, where he earned both a Licence in History and a Maitrise in Medieval History, graduating with honors of Mention Très Bien. His dedication to his studies in a prestigious environment is indicative of his commitment to excellence and deep understanding of historical contexts, which inform his approach to many modern business challenges.
To complement his historical studies, Bertrand pursued a Master 2 in Entrepreneurship at Advancia, where he was recognized as the major de promotion (top of his class).
